Free basic online training on the FEM structural analysis program RFEM for students | Part 1

This training will enable you to work efficiently with the FEM structural analysis program RFEM. Using practical examples, you will learn important functions and modeling options. Open questions can be discussed.

The first part of this online training focuses mainly on getting to know the program. The examples are practical and combine the theoretical knowledge from your studies. Topics such as the comparison of beam and surface elements as well as the treatment of a owl fall are covered in detail in this course.
Time Schedule
-
Basic principle of FEM
  • Explanation and definition of the finite element method
  • Schematic sequence of an FEA calculation
-
Introduction to RFEM 5
Structure and basic work with RFEM 5
Procedure of a project
Explanation of User Interface
-
Introductory example: Continuous slab
Comparison of beam element and surface element
Modeling two-span beams
Modeling rectangular plate
-
Stabilitätsanalyse: Eulerfall 1
Modeling of a cantilever
Calculation of critical buckling load
Calculation of buckling length
-
Rigid frame
Modeling and stability analysis
Difference 2D and 3D calculation
